Vladimir Dieminitru


Vladimir Vladimirovich Dieminitru, Russian Владимир Владимирович Деминитру (born 1965 in France) is a Russian lawyer, emigre socio-cultural activist, publisher, writer and publicist.

He was a lawyer in Odessa. During the Russian Civil War he went to Gdansk. In 1924, he created the Literary and Artistic Club "Tryn-grass". He created a small Russian publishing house, publishing in 1929-1932 the letter "Wiestnik russkoj danyga". He was also the author of comedies and humorous novels. After the occupation of Poland by the German army in autumn 1939, he settled in occupied Warsaw. In 1944 he evacuated to Slovakia, where he left for France. After the war ended, he founded the publishing house in Nice. Since 1957 he has been the President of the Literary and Artistic Association. At literary evenings, he read his literary works. He also performed with lectures and lectures. He wrote articles for the magazine "Russkaja mysl". He used the literary alias "On. Vladimirov. " Bibliography
